Oatmeal Maple Scones

Ingredients

  • 3/4 cup coarsely chopped pecans
  • 1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 2 tsp. baking powder
  • 1/2 tsp. baking soda
  • 1/4 tsp. salt
  • 6 Tbsp. cold unsalted butter, cut into tablespoons
  • 3/4 cup old-fashioned oats
  • 2/3 cup plain whole or lowfat yogurt
  • 1/4 cup maple syrup
  • 1 tsp. maple extract

Preparation

Step 1

Place an oven rack in the center of the oven and preheat to 350 degrees F.
Spread the pecans on an ungreased baking sheet and place in the oven for 10 minutes, until lightly toasted and fragrant. Cool to room temperature. Turn the oven to 400 degrees F. Grease a baking sheet or cover with parchment paper.
In a food processor fitted with a metal blade, pulse together the flour, baking powder, baking soda, and salt. Add the butter and process until the mixture has the texture of coarse crumbs. Pulse in the oats and pecans. In a small bowl, combine the yogurt, maple syrup, and maple extract. Add to the flour mixture and process just to moisten the ingredients.
With a large spoon, place rounded mounds of dough on the baking sheet. Bake for 15 to 18 minutes, until lightly browned. Cool completely before serving.
